One Direction was one of the greatest boy bands during the 2010s. The boys decided to take a hiatus in 2016, after Zayn Malik left the band to focus on his career as a solo artist. The last time they were seen performing a televised show was on Dick Clark's New Year's Rockin' Eve broadcast on December 31, 2015. Only four of the remaining members were a part of this show.
The British-Irish boy band consisted of Louis Tomlinson, Harry Styles, Zayn Malik, Liam Payne, and Niall Horan. The group was created on the British reality television series, The X Factor, in 2010. Their music and the fan girls did all the work of boosting the five boys into stardom.

One Direction's career highlights explored
One Direction began when the five boys, Louis Tomlinson, Liam Payne, Zayn Malik, Harry Styles, and Niall Horan, were only teenagers. All of them auditioned for The X Factor in 2010 and failed to move forward in the "Boys" category. However, they were paired together as a boy band by Simon Cowell and Nicole Scherzinger, and qualified for the "Groups" category.
While the British boy band did not win during their season of The X Factor, they came in third place. However, this did not stop the five boys from driving their fan girls crazy, and in turn, inspired a huge following on social media.
The band has released five studio albums during its six years as a group. Their debut album was released in 2011, a year after they competed in The X Factor. Below is the complete list of all the studio albums 1D has recorded, along with the years they were released in.
- Up All Night - 2011
- Take Me Home - 2012
- Midnight Memories - 2013
- Four - 2014
- Made in the A.M. - 2015

The boys also went on four tours throughout their 1D career. These include:
- Up All Night Tour (2011–2012)
- Take Me Home Tour (2013)
- Where We Are Tour (2014)
- On the Road Again Tour (2015)
They also were the opening act of The X Factor Tour 2011 and Big Time Rush's Better with U Tour in 2012.
They have been nominated in a total of 285 award shows and have won 177 awards, so far. Some of these awards include AMA Awards for Artist of the Year, ARIA Music Awards for Best International Artist from 2012 to 2016, MTV Awards, Billboard Music Awards, and more.
